Finishing strategies machine the actual component form and where applicable, follow on from the Area Clearance operation. Suitable values are required to control the accuracy and amount of excess material to be left on a component by a tool path. The parameters used for this purpose are called Thickness and Tolerance

Raster, Radial, Spiral, and Pattern Finishing. Introduction. This section will cover Finishing strategies created by the downward projection of a Pattern, which include four types, Raster, Radial, Spiral and (user defined) Pattern. PowerMILL generates the toolpaths by projecting a wireframe form down the Z-axis onto the model. The standard patterns applied in Raster, Radial, and Spiral are achieved by entering values directly into the Finishing Form. The resultant Pattern can be displayed by selecting Preview before executing the command by selecting Apply. The Pattern option requires a user-defined geometric form (active Pattern), which is projected down Z onto the model as a tool path.

In this tutorial, we'll walk you through the process of creating a circular heat shield in Alibre Design Expert using the Sheet Metal environment. We'll focus on the Bend Only option of the Flange command, demonstrating how to use it twice in a row to make the material form a circle. This technique allows the radius of the formed circle to be collinear with the tab from which the flange originated... Roughly...

Links To provide for more efficient movement of the tool across the component the link moves that connect adjacent tool tracks can be defined in several different ways. Short/Long Threshold - This defines the distance limit up to which the Short - Links apply. Any move from the end of a tool track to the start of the next, which exceeds this distance is defined as a Long - Link move. For Short links the available options include Safe Z, Incremental, Skim, On Surface, Stepdown, Straight, and Circular Arc. For Long links the available options include Safe Z, Incremental, and Skim. Safe links apply only at the start and end of a toolpath the available options being Safe Z, Incremental, and Skim. Z Heights Skim and Plunge distance provide variable control of rapid move heights within a component. These operate in conjunction with Safe Z and Start Z to minimize slow and unnecessary movement of the tool in fresh air while machining the component form. Skim distance – An incremental distance above the model at which rapid moves occur from the end of one tool track to the start of the next. The tool rapids across the model clearing the highest point along its route by the Skim value. Plunge distance – An incremental distance above the local component surface where a downward rapid movement of a tool changes to plunge rate.
